Through the Window Beanie – Free Crochet Pattern in 7 Sizes

September 19, 2020

This is a free crochet pattern for how to crochet the Through the Window Beanie – a fun crochet pattern that uses the mosaic crochet technique. Don’t let it scare you! It’s comprised of simple single crochet stitches, chains and easy double crochets.

There are 7 sizes included, so you can make one for each member of the family, and while my favorite way to work this technique is with a variegated color underneath, and a solid coordinating color on top, it also looks great with both solid colors, and even looks neat all in one color – think white on white texture.
